How Is Chalara Ash Dieback Spread

How Is Chalara Ash Dieback Spread? A Complete Guide to Causes, Transmission and Control (2026 Update)

Chalara ash dieback spreads primarily through airborne fungal spores released from infected ash leaf litter, which travel on the wind and infect healthy trees. It can also spread through the movement of infected plants, timber, soil, and contaminated tools or footwear.
